From the Ripley Scroll to Harry Potter
How do you curate an exhibition about the history of magic when you have 3000 years’ worth of material to choose from? Join the British Library’s Julian Harrison, curator of Harry Potter: A History of Magic, to learn how the exhibition was put together.
Julian Harrison is Lead Curator of the exhibition, Harry Potter: A History of Magic. He is a specialist on medieval manuscripts, and has previously curated exhibitions on Magna Carta at the British Library (2015) and William Shakespeare at the Library of Birmingham (2016). He also writes for and edits the British Library’s award-winning Medieval Manuscripts Blog.
